Pteridophytes

Pteridophytes are vascular plants that include horsetails and ferns. They were the first terrestrial plants to possess vascular tissues. Pteridophytes have a dominant sporophyte phase and produce spores through meiosis in sporangia. The spores germinate into gametophytes that produce gametes which fuse to form a zygote and develop into a new sporophyte.

PTERIDOPHYTES Horsetail

( include horsetails and ferns)

* found in cool, damp, shady


places.

*Some flourish well in sandy


soil conditions.

*first terrestrial plants to


possess vascular tissues
(xylem & phloem).

Fern
PTERIDOPHYTES

* bryophytes - the dominant


phase - gametophyte.

*In pteridophytes -
dominant phase (main
plant body) - sporophyte -
(It is differentiated into true
root, stem and leaves)
PTERIDOPHYTES Selaginella

*leaves in pteridophyta -

*small - (microphylls)-
eg.Selaginella

* large - (macrophylls)-
eg. ferns.

ferns
PTERDOPHYTES
The sporophytes - sporangia
- subtended by leaf-like
appendages called
sporophylls. Eg. Fern.

sporophylls- form distinct


compact structures called -
strobili or cones
(E.g. Selaginella, Equisetum).
PTERIDOPHYTES
Sporangia - spore mother cells(2n) -
meiosis- spores(n).

• The spores - germinate - photosynthetic


thalloid gametophytes - called prothallus.

*(prothallus) bear sex


organs -
#male(antheridia)
#female (archegonia)
PTERDOPHYTES

*Water - needed for transfer of antherozoids


(male gametes) from antheridia to the mouth
of archegonium(egg- female gametes).

Antherozoid + egg ( archegonium) =zygote.

Zygote - develops -sporophyte(multicellular).


PTERIDOPHYTES
Image for your reference
• pteridophytes produce

*similar kinds of spores (homosporous plants).

Eg.Lycopodium

* two kinds of spores - macro (mega) & micro


spores(heterosporous plants).

E.g. Selaginella & Salvinia.


*microspores -male gametophytes.

*megaspores - female gametophyte


( are retained on the parent sporophytes) -
zygotes develop into young embryos.

* seed habit - is considered as an important step


in evolution.
PTERDOPHYTES
PTERIDOPHYTES

Classes of Pteridophyte:-

1.Psilopsida – Ex – Psilotum

2.Lycopsida – Ex – Lycopodium & Selaginella

3.Sphenopsida – Ex – Equisetum

4.Pteropsida – Ex – Dryopteris & Pteris
